A New Chapter for Doctor Who
The BBC's decision to put Doctor Who out to "competitive tender" is a bold move. It signifies a potential shift in the show's creative direction and ownership. With the cancellation of the 2026 Christmas special, fans are left wondering what this means for the show's future and the impact it will have on its legacy.
Uncertainty and Speculation
The announcement comes at a time of transition for Doctor Who. Ncuti Gatwa's departure as the 15th Doctor has left a void, and the search for a new lead actor is a topic of much speculation. The tender process adds an extra layer of intrigue, as it opens up the possibility of significant changes to the show's format, tone, and even its iconic elements.
A Strategic Move
In a statement, the BBC emphasized its commitment to securing the show's future for generations to come. By putting Doctor Who out to tender, the broadcaster aims to ensure the show's longevity and attract fresh talent and ideas. This strategic decision is in line with the BBC's Charter and Agreement requirements, showcasing its dedication to keeping Doctor Who relevant and exciting.
Showrunner's Farewell
Russell T Davies, who recently returned as showrunner, bid farewell to the show with a mix of emotions. His Instagram post reflects the uncertainty and excitement surrounding the tender process. Davies acknowledges the disappointment fans may feel but also expresses his enthusiasm for the show's future. He leaves the door open for endless possibilities, from the theme tune to the iconic TARDIS, creating a sense of anticipation for what's to come.
